What is a home economist's job?

A home economist's job involves applying knowledge of nutrition, family resource management, and consumer education to help individuals and families improve their quality of life. They may work in community programs, schools, or government agencies, providing advice on budgeting, healthy living, and household management. Strong communication skills and relevant certifications are often required for this role.

What are some common challenges faced by home-based socio-economic researchers, and how can they be managed?

Home-based socio-economic researchers often face challenges such as limited access to on-site data, potential feelings of isolation, and balancing work-life boundaries. To manage these, it's important to utilize reliable digital research databases, actively participate in online research forums, and maintain regular communication with team members through virtual meetings. Setting a dedicated workspace and establishing clear work hours can also help maintain productivity and professional boundaries.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Home-Based Socio-Economic Researcher,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Home-Based Socio-Economic Researcher, you need a solid background in social sciences or economics, strong analytical skills, and experience with data collection and analysis. Familiarity with statistical software (such as SPSS, Stata, or R) and remote collaboration tools is typically required. Excellent written communication, critical thinking, and time management help you deliver impactful insights while working independently. These capabilities are crucial for producing high-quality, reliable research that informs policy and business decisions in a remote environment.

What are Home Based Socio Economic jobs?

Home Based Socio Economic jobs refer to roles that focus on analyzing, supporting, or improving the economic and social well-being of individuals, families, or communities, and can be performed remotely from home. These jobs may include research, data analysis, policy advising, and community outreach related to socio-economic issues such as poverty, education, healthcare, and employment. Professionals in these roles often work for government agencies, non-profits, research organizations, or as independent consultants, utilizing digital tools and communication platforms to collaborate and deliver their work remotely.

Harlem Children's Zone (HCZ) - a world-renowned education and poverty-fighting organization based in New York - seeks an enthusiastic, dedicated, and mission-aligned Home Visitor for our Baby College GRADS Early Headstart Program.ย 

The Home Visitor will bring a passion for the mission of Harlem Children's Zone: break the cycle of intergenerational poverty with comprehensive, on-the-ground programming that builds up opportunities for children and families to thrive in school, work, and life.

The Home Visitor will join the Baby College GRADS program. GRADS is an Early Head Start home-based program designed to promote the physical, social, emotional, and cognitive development of young children and families from the child's birth through the first three years of their lives. The program runs for a full year and includes weekly home visits and socializations. The goal is to provide information and support to these families in accordance with the Performance Standards of Head Start to ensure children are raised happy, healthy, and ready to learn. We are seeking a Home Visitor to support children and families through the creative facilitation of home visiting and socialization activities, application of early childhood assessments, screenings, individualized lesson plans, and identification of client needs and the community resources that can help them achieve their goals. Home Visitors will also play a lead role in maintaining case files and data entry from the intake to the program completion stage.
